Alinda Capital Partners LLC is a private investment management firm focused on infrastructure and described as one of the world’s largest investors in the sector. Headquartered at 100 West Putnam Avenue in Greenwich, Connecticut, the firm is the largest manager in the United States of pension assets for infrastructure and the second largest globally. It manages the Alinda Infrastructure Funds, unlisted institutional funds with over $7 billion in capital and roughly $18 billion in purchasing power. Investors are predominantly pension funds for public and private sector workers seeking steady, long-term cash flows. The partners have led over $150 billion of infrastructure investing and financing over more than 20 years, and the firm holds ownership interests in infrastructure businesses across 18 US states, all 10 Canadian provinces, and 6 European nations, employing more than 240,000 people and serving about 125 million customers annually, with a focus on roads, bridges and tunnels; airports, ports and rail; water and wastewater; gas transportation and distribution; power generation and transmission; and utility services.
